Strategic Implementation Planning
Responding to our clients needs for strategic planning/ organizational effectiveness work that creates real impact and change within organizations, GPG developed a “Strategic Implementation Planning” (SIP) methodology that marries traditional strategic planning and annual planning work with a focus on clear accountability. Participants develop a strategic direction, an “accountability framework” that provides clear indicators of their desired success, and design a detailed annual plan for the first year of operations.
Integrating Fund Development Planning
GPG’s experience consistently shows that our clients are more successful when they approach strategic planning and fund development as an integrated effort. On the one hand, the potential for successful fund development is immeasurably strengthened by a close link to a well-articulated and powerful strategic plan. In like manner, strategic planning activities become reality-based and alive for participants through a linkage to potential resources enabling them to stretch and move in new directions.
